Detailed description
This study is a longitudinal, randomized control trial evaluating the use of two commercially available dynamic arm support devices (1) Armon Ayura-Kinova and 2) JAECO WREX) to promote participation in activities of daily living (ADLs) in non-ambulatory individuals with Duchenne muscular dystrophy (DMD) with upper extremity weakness. Up to 30 individuals will be enrolled to participate in this research study, which includes a two-week baseline data collection period, a four-week device trial and a two-week post device data collection period. Participants will be randomly assigned to trial one of the dynamic arm support devices during the four week in-home trial. The ActiGraph GT9x (name of device), a wrist worn activity monitoring device, will be worn during the baseline period, the device trial and the post device data collection period to capture upper extremity (UE) movement patterns. UE performance will be further quantified with use of a physical motor assessment, the Performance of Upper Limb (PUL) assessment and patient reported outcomes. Data gleaned will provide important knowledge and objective results regarding the potential benefit of dynamic arm supports in individuals with DMD with limited functional use of their upper extremities.

Outcome results
Change in Upper Extremity Activity Counts (Movement) Through Actigraphy
Measured through the ActiGraph GT9X wrist worn activity monitoring device: The multi-axis activity monitor measures activity counts that represent movement of the upper extremity. We calculated the average activity counts during testing items with the arm device and testing items without the arm device. We then calculated change scores (average activity counts without the device minus average activity counts with the device). Higher activity counts indicate more effort and more movement during item testing without the device compared to using the device.
Time frame: Collection of activity counts through the ActiGraph GT9x occurred during testing phase with and without the upper extremity arm device.
Population: All participants who had completed the testing period while wearing the Actigraph GT9x are reported. All participants were tested, but data are missing due to technology failure or not wearing the ActiGraph during testing. Participants who were not wearing the ActiGraph during testing are not reported. Comparisons between groups (Kinova and WREX) were not analyzed due to small sample sizes in both groups.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Armon Ayura (Kinova) | Change in Upper Extremity Activity Counts (Movement) Through Actigraphy | 270.61 Activity Counts | Standard Deviation 375.5 |
| JAECO WREX | Change in Upper Extremity Activity Counts (Movement) Through Actigraphy | 26.75 Activity Counts | Standard Deviation 123.04 |
Change in Upper Extremity Position Through Actigraphy
Measured through the ActiGraph GT9X wrist worn activity monitoring device: The multi-axis activity monitor (gyroscope within the monitor) measures activity counts (movement) per second in the x, y, and z planes. Change in average activity counts (movement) in x, y, and z planes during the 4-week trial period compared to the 2-week baseline period are reported (higher activity counts means more movement during trial). X plane is horizontal movement, y plane is vertical movement, and z plane extends outward from the body.
Time frame: Collection of activity counts through the ActiGraph GT9x occurs from baseline through the end of the 4-week device trial.
Population: All participants who completed the testing period while wearing the Actigraph are reported. Comparisons between groups (Kinova and WREX) were not analyzed due to small sample sizes in both groups.
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| Armon Ayura (Kinova) | Change in Upper Extremity Position Through Actigraphy | Average x axis change score | 19838.12 Activity Counts | Standard Deviation 41880.09 |
| Armon Ayura (Kinova) | Change in Upper Extremity Position Through Actigraphy | Average y axis change score | 69125.26 Activity Counts | Standard Deviation 102942.92 |
| Armon Ayura (Kinova) | Change in Upper Extremity Position Through Actigraphy | Average z axis change score | 59784.84 Activity Counts | Standard Deviation 91039.7 |
| JAECO WREX | Change in Upper Extremity Position Through Actigraphy | Average x axis change score | 44697.80 Activity Counts | Standard Deviation 89132.49 |
| JAECO WREX | Change in Upper Extremity Position Through Actigraphy | Average y axis change score | 1279.76 Activity Counts | Standard Deviation 141962.15 |
| JAECO WREX | Change in Upper Extremity Position Through Actigraphy | Average z axis change score | 17297.11 Activity Counts | Standard Deviation 130688.29 |
Goal Attainment Scale (GAS)
The GAS is a personal interview which allows the individual to determine important and personally meaningful goals. Each participant chose three individualized goals to work on and assess at the end of the study. Goal scaling is standardized in order to calculate the extent to which a patient's goals are met.The GAS uses a 5-point rating scale to determine if the goal was not met (-2) up to a greater than expected meeting of the personal goal (+2). A score of 0 indicates the goal was met as anticipated. We report the average change in the score of each goal when the participant uses the trial device. Here we use change scores which range from 0 (performed the same with and without the device) to 4 (participant performed at a greater than expected level with the device).
Time frame: The GAS is completed and scored at baseline and at the end of the 4 week trial with and without the device.
Population: Participants were included in this analysis if they completed the Goal Attainment Scale (GAS) with and without the use of the arm device (Kinova or WREX). Sample sizes were too small to use statistical analyses for comparisons between groups.
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| Armon Ayura (Kinova) | Goal Attainment Scale (GAS) | Goal 1 | 3.09 score on a scale | Standard Deviation 0.83 |
| Armon Ayura (Kinova) | Goal Attainment Scale (GAS) | Goal 2 | 2.72 score on a scale | Standard Deviation 1.9 |
| Armon Ayura (Kinova) | Goal Attainment Scale (GAS) | Goal 3 | 3.18 score on a scale | Standard Deviation 0.87 |
| JAECO WREX | Goal Attainment Scale (GAS) | Goal 1 | 3.5 score on a scale | Standard Deviation 1 |
| JAECO WREX | Goal Attainment Scale (GAS) | Goal 2 | 2.75 score on a scale | Standard Deviation 1.9 |
| JAECO WREX | Goal Attainment Scale (GAS) | Goal 3 | 3.5 score on a scale | Standard Deviation 0.58 |
